Common Concrete Pathway Repair Jobs
Crack Repair - filling and sealing cracks to prevent further damage and maintain surface integrity.
Surface Resurfacing - restoring worn or uneven pathways for a smoother, safer surface.
Joint Repair - fixing or replacing deteriorated joints to improve stability and prevent shifting.
Concrete Replacement - removing and replacing severely damaged sections for a durable finish.
Slope Correction - adjusting the pathway’s grade to improve drainage and prevent water pooling.
Expansion Joint Maintenance - maintaining or replacing joints to accommodate concrete movement and reduce cracking.
Concrete Pathway Repair Questions
What causes concrete pathways to crack? Cracks can result from ground movement, temperature changes, or heavy loads over time.
How can I tell if my concrete pathway needs repair? Visible cracks, uneven surfaces, or sinking sections indicate the need for assessment and possible repair.
What repair options are available for damaged pathways? Repairs may include patching cracks, leveling uneven areas, or replacing sections of the concrete.
Is it possible to prevent future damage to a concrete pathway? Proper drainage, timely repairs, and avoiding heavy loads can help maintain pathway integrity.
